In the manufacture and maintenance of instrumentation, particularly clocks and watches, precision gauge lathes (ie, bench or case lathes) are often used to machine small parts. Due to the small size of turning parts, the turning tools used are relatively small in size, and most of them are integral cutters. In most cases, it is operated by hand or by a lever with a gear and a rack or by a separate lever. This kind of tool used in the precision instrument lathe differs from the lathe tool used in the ordinary lathe, especially in terms of use and maintenance. In order to use and maintain the instrument tool, it is necessary to know the factors that affect the use of the instrument tool and pay enough attention to them.
